在互联网日益发展的今天,虚拟私有服务器(VPS)成为许多企业或个人部署应用程序的首选。随着技术的发展,网络攻击手段也变得越来越复杂和多样化。为了保护我们的系统免受潜在威胁,实施适当的安全加固措施是必不可少的。接下来将介绍一些适用于CentOS VPS的安全加固策略。
一、更新与补丁管理
1. 定期检查更新:确保操作系统及其所有软件包都处于最新状态。通过定期执行yum update命令可以及时安装官方提供的安全修复程序和其他重要更新,从而减少已知漏洞被利用的风险。
2. 启用自动更新:如果可能的话,考虑启用系统的自动更新功能,以便在发布新版本时能够迅速应用。这有助于防止因疏忽而导致未打补丁的情况发生。
二、防火墙配置
1. 配置iptables/ firewalld规则:合理设置入站和出站流量控制规则,只允许必要的端口和服务对外开放访问。例如SSH服务通常监听22端口,可根据实际需求修改默认端口号以增加破解难度;同时关闭不必要的服务端口,降低被扫描发现的概率。
2. 使用白名单机制:对于特定的应用场景如数据库连接等,建议采用IP白名单的方式限制可访问的客户端地址范围,进一步提高安全性。
三、用户权限管理
1. 禁用root远程登录:为避免直接针对管理员账号发起暴力破解攻击,在不影响正常运维工作的前提下应尽量禁用root用户的SSH远程登录功能,并创建具有sudo权限的普通用户来进行日常操作。
2. 设置强密码策略:要求所有账户必须使用足够强度的密码(包括大小写字母、数字及特殊字符),并且定期更换密码。此外还可以考虑启用多因素认证(MFA)来增强身份验证的安全性。
3. 最小化授权原则:根据具体业务需求给予每个用户最低限度所需的权限,避免过度赋权带来的风险。当人员离职或者角色变更时要及时调整其对应的访问权限。
四、日志审计与监控
1. 开启详细的日志记录:确保系统日志、应用程序日志等各类日志文件均被正确保存并定期审查,以便于出现问题后能够快速定位原因。同时注意对敏感信息进行脱敏处理,防止泄露隐私数据。
2. 实施实时监控预警:利用开源工具如Zabbix、Prometheus等搭建一套完善的性能指标监测体系,一旦检测到异常行为如高CPU占用率、频繁失败的登录尝试等立即触发告警通知相关人员介入处理。
五、其他注意事项
1. 数据备份:定期对重要数据进行完整备份,并将其存储于异地位置以防本地灾难导致不可恢复的数据丢失。同时测试恢复流程的有效性,确保在紧急情况下能够顺利完成数据恢复工作。
2. 移除不必要组件:卸载那些不再使用的软件包以及关闭闲置的服务进程,既可以释放系统资源又减少了潜在的安全隐患。
在CentOS VPS中实施上述提到的安全加固措施可以显著提升系统的整体防护能力。但需要注意的是没有绝对的安全方案,因此还需要结合实际情况灵活运用,并不断学习最新的安全知识和技术手段来应对未来可能出现的新挑战。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/95128.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。